Output d520fc572584237ab56fe47fe247185c3cd23c6afc5f9fccf29822d8790ae904:51

value
709239157
script pubkey
OP_0 OP_PUSHBYTES_20 58e02bd98c1e5b76a2ae09819eab90515d501a74
address
bc1qtrszhkvvredhdg4wpxqea2us29w4qxn5r9gxue
transaction
d520fc572584237ab56fe47fe247185c3cd23c6afc5f9fccf29822d8790ae904
spent
true